公司概述
Flaherty & Crumrine Dynamic Preferred and Income Fund Inc. operates as a closed-end balanced mutual fund launched and managed by Flaherty & Crumrine Incorporated, with a primary investment mandate to participate in both public equity and fixed income markets globally. This entity functions within the Financial Services sector, specifically classified under the Asset Management industry, where its operational focus is on deploying capital across diverse asset classes rather than manufacturing or service provision.
